Problem solved, I think, but with an interesting twist.

Since I'm using a Mac (with OS X as the operating system) I downloaded the .sea file. It should have been converted to an .atn file, but that didn't happen, even when double-clicking on it or opening it in Stuffit Deluxe.

Since Doug didn't have a problem with the .zip files, I just downloaded the .zip version and it automaitcally unzipped to an .atn file. I then had no problem loading it into Photoshop. (Thanks for checking, Doug.)

The only difference between the Mac and PC versions appears to be the compression method (sea vs. zip). I've tested the action and it works properly.
